**Ticket #—: Thumbnail queue vault locked**

Plugin authors reporting that Snapgrid's thumbnail generation queue rejects enqueue calls since the credentials vault auto-locked after the Tuesday maintenance window. Jobs are buffering safely; nothing is lost. To unlock, run the vault-recover flow from the Plover console and wait for the quorum check to pass. The flow will ask for the shared recovery passphrase, which is provided immediately below.

strongbox words: raldor-eliir-lamael

## Local Setup

Heads up: the integration tests for Ledgerpine's payments service are flaky on first run. Usually it's the test database not being seeded before the retry suite kicks in. Run the seed script twice if you see timeouts — yes, really, twice. Don't burn an afternoon on it like the last contractor did. For the tests to find the payments database, export the connection string below before running the suite.

database URL for bahop-yagep: mssql://sildor_svc:35ha7jz@db-fb6d.nelvrodyn.example:5432/casath

# Break-Glass Access — InvoForge Renderer

Plugin authors normally interact with the InvoForge PDF renderer through the sandboxed plugin API only. Break-glass access exists solely for incidents where a malformed plugin corrupts the render queue and the sandbox cannot be reached. Request approval from the on-call steward first; all break-glass sessions are logged and reviewed within 24 hours. Once approval is granted, unlock the emergency console using the recovery passphrase that appears immediately below.

recovery phrase for yawif-hahif: druys-kelius-ralax-raliel

Ticket: Missed Pick-up — Leased Laptop Return

The scheduled collection of 22 leased laptops for return to Greystack Leasing did not occur this afternoon; the Ridgeline Courier van reportedly skipped our stop. All units remain palletized and shrink-wrapped in bay two, asset tags verified against the return manifest. Nothing needs re-counting, but keep the pallet where it is and do not break the wrap. Collection has been rebooked for tomorrow between 13:00 and 15:00. The confidential hand-over instruction is listed directly below.

courier memo of fahop-fafog: the kelius noveth courier leaves the rusius quenwyn gilion wenael istiel belion fenys gilmir ledger at gate 5310 under passcode 086830